Output 7de1c4dc8b99705ff275dbb67ebce1f9d21c48fa0a6769e2e821a63d32b90e7b:62

value
50595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ddecfe29cd7f72cda8674b68a7e6fdb173dce15c OP_EQUAL
address
3MvTAVHSAU4WXEgN6c5kB6bQe92m2R4QWH
transaction
7de1c4dc8b99705ff275dbb67ebce1f9d21c48fa0a6769e2e821a63d32b90e7b
confirmations
252954
spent
true